Rainforest Portfolio 
Students complete a number of activities based on computer research, graphic texts, videoclips and map reading.

  Poor

1 pts

Fair

3 pts

Good

5 pts

Can the Amazon be Saved

Poor

Student's answers demonstrated very little understanding of the text. Student answered many things incorrectly or left blanks. Short answers lacked detail and indicated little understanding or no effort.
Fair

Student's answers reflect some understanding of the text. Student answered most questions correctly. Short answers had some detail, but much more was needed.
Good

Student's answers reflect a concrete understanding of text. Student answered everything correctly and short answers were thorough and detailed, relating back to the text.
What's the weather like?

Poor

Student's answers showed little understanding of text. Short answers gave no reasons for choices and used no evidence from the charts to explain differences. Little effort / little understanding demonstrated.
Fair

Student's answers indicated a some understanding of the graphic text. Short answers gave some reasons to back up choices and paragraph explained differences in climate but needed specific reference to information from chart/text.
Good

Student's answers indicated a thorough understanding of the graphic text. Short answers gave specific reasons to back up choices and paragraph explained differences in climate using specific reference to charts.
Rainforests - intro activity

Poor

Student demonstrated little / no ability to locate specific information in website needed to fill in worksheet.Many blanks and many mistakes.
Fair

Student demonstrated someability to locate specific website information in needed to fill in worksheet. Most balnks are filled in. there are some mistakes.
Good

Student demonstrated excellent ability to locate specific information in website needed to fill in worksheet. Everything is filled in and correct.
Finding the Rain forest;

Poor

Map and accompanying activities are inaccurate, messy, incorrect and incomplete.
Fair

Map and accompanying activities are somewhat accurate, neat, correct and complete.
Good

Map and accompanying activities are accurate, neat, correct and complete.
Building a Rainforest

Poor

Student indicates little ability in transferring knowledge of the rain forest levels by creating a neat and accurate replica of the rain forest. Little or no effort put into cutting, pasting and positioning and labeling different parts of rain forest.
Fair

Student indicates some ability in transferring knowledge of the rain forest levels by creating a neat and accurate replica of the rain forest. Some effort put into cutting, pasting and positioning and labeling different parts of rain forest. Most work is correct with a few errors. Mostly complete.
Good

Student indicates excellent ability in transferring knowledge of the rainforest levels by creating a neat and accurate replica of the rainforest. Much effort put into cutting, pasting and positioning and labeling different parts of rain forest.
Rainforest mindmap / Prediction

Poor

Student mind map was incomplete, lacked detail and effort. It did not clearly display their prior knowledge. Prediction chart showed weak ability to analyze specific details, large and small, and make relevant conclusions.
Fair

Student created a mind map displaying their prior know-ledge. more detail and effort needed. Prediction chart showed some student's ability to analyze specific details, large and small, and make relevant conclusions.
Good

Student created a detailed mind map displaying clearly their prior knowledge. Prediction chart clearly showed excellent ability to analyze specific details, large and small, and make relevant conclusions.
